E-commerce Growth
The rapid expansion of e-commerce platforms is transforming the Green Tea Market, providing consumers with unprecedented access to a variety of products. Online shopping has become increasingly popular, particularly among younger consumers who prefer the convenience of purchasing from home. Data indicates that online sales of green tea have seen significant growth, with many brands investing in digital marketing strategies to reach a wider audience. This shift not only enhances consumer convenience but also allows for greater product visibility and brand engagement. As e-commerce continues to evolve, the Green Tea Market is likely to benefit from increased online sales channels, further driving market growth.
Diverse Product Offerings
The Green Tea Market is experiencing a notable expansion in product variety, which seems to cater to a broader range of consumer preferences. Manufacturers are innovating by introducing flavored green teas, ready-to-drink options, and even green tea-infused snacks. This diversification not only attracts traditional tea drinkers but also appeals to younger consumers who may prefer more contemporary flavors. Market data indicates that the introduction of new products has led to increased market penetration, with sales figures reflecting a growing acceptance of green tea in various forms. As brands continue to innovate, the Green Tea Market is poised for sustained growth, driven by the desire for unique and convenient consumption experiences.
Rising Health Consciousness
The increasing awareness of health and wellness among consumers appears to be a primary driver for the Green Tea Market. As individuals seek healthier beverage options, green tea, known for its antioxidant properties and potential health benefits, has gained popularity. According to recent data, the demand for green tea has surged, with a notable increase in sales attributed to its perceived role in weight management and overall well-being. This trend is particularly evident among younger demographics who are more inclined to adopt healthier lifestyles. The Green Tea Market is likely to continue benefiting from this shift in consumer preferences, as more people prioritize health-conscious choices in their daily routines.
